Properties and Composition
The 4 core aluminum radiator is composed of high-grade aluminum, known for its lightweight yet robust nature. This composition allows for efficient heat transfer and corrosion resistance, making it an ideal choice for demanding environments. Furthermore, the four-core design increases the surface area for heat dissipation, enhancing its performance even further. The radiator’s notable properties include high thermal conductivity, structural integrity, and resistance to rust and corrosion.
